ingross
التعريفات والمعاني
== English ==
=== Verb ===
ingross (third-person singular simple present ingrosses, present participle ingrossing, simple past and past participle ingrossed)
(UK, historical, law) Prior to the abolition of inrollment in 1849, to engross a Parliamentary bill prior to royal assent by preparing it on a roll, incorporating any amendments.
(otherwise) Archaic form of engross.
